Buying A Nail Salon In North Carolina

If you're interested in owning a nail salon in North Carolina, there are several things you need to consider before making a purchase. First and foremost, you'll need to research the local market and determine if there's a demand for nail services in the area you're interested in. You'll also need to consider the location, size, and condition of the salon you're interested in purchasing.

When purchasing a nail salon, it's also important to consider the financials. You'll need to review the salon's revenue and expenses, as well as any outstanding debts and liabilities. It's also a good idea to work with a qualified business broker or attorney who can help you navigate the legal and financial aspects of the purchase.

Owning And Operating A Nail Salon In North Carolina

Once you've purchased a nail salon in North Carolina, it's important to understand the responsibilities and requirements of owning and operating a business in the state. You'll need to obtain any necessary licenses and permits, such as a cosmetology license or a business license, from the North Carolina Board of Cosmetic Art Examiners.

You'll also need to comply with state and federal regulations related to employment, taxes, and safety. For example, nail salons in North Carolina are required to comply with the Occupational Safety and Health Administration's (OSHA) standards for ventilation, sanitation, and chemical safety.

Finally, owning and operating a nail salon in North Carolina requires a strong business sense, as well as a commitment to providing high-quality services and building repeat clientele. In order to succeed in this competitive industry, you'll need to stay up-to-date with the latest trends and techniques in nail care, as well as develop effective marketing strategies to attract new customers.
